A few people of tried it, and they are relatively easy to fit, but they dont work very well. They are deisgned to work in a large container, i.e. a car boot, like on parcel shelves, and when placed in a smaller container like the sub boxes in the 2's, they produce very little bass.
In my opinion you would be better off buying a decent set of components instead, much better sound!

Kenwood do make 6*9 subs
http://www.caraudiodirect.co.uk sell them, i have never heard them but i saw them in a mag and it said that a pair is supposed to sound like a single 10" sub, the boxes behind the seats are a bit thin in my oppinion and will leak air. if you mounted the subs in a sealed box behind each seat they should sound ok and you will still have room behind the seats for the glass t-top.

Cool idea, the amound of space inside the box is still going to be an issue though. They will have a volume of space recommended for them to work properly and i can almost guarantee the shoebox behind your seat won't be big enough.
